Lifetouch used the awkward holiday photo trend in its JCPenney studios to engage Gen Z customers. The trend boosted foot traffic and JCPenney brand recognition among the younger generation. One JCPenney Portrait Studio saw over 100 daily sessions during the holiday season.

Traveling the highways of America as an Oscar Mayer Hotdogger and serving as a mobile brand ambassador from behind the wheel of a 27-foot-long, 11-foot-tall Wienermobile can be loads of fun—but the application process and life on the road is no bologna. In addition to craving road travel and possessing a hearty appetite for adventure, applicants are required to have a college degree—preferably in marketing, journalism, or public relations—with a high GPA.
